What they do

Domestic Fraternal Organization. We Will Strive to Be A Fraternity That Fulfills Our Masonic Obligation to Care for Our Members. Thirty-second Degree Freemasonry Seeks to Strengthen The Community and Believes That Each Man Should Act In Civil Life According to His Individual Judgment and The Dictates of His Conscience.
